Alternative to table or wall mount?

I have an LG 32LX2R which is currently in this arrangement piccy

The other half would like it wall mounted but thats a lot of hassle, plaster being channelled out and re-done (we had the whole wall plastered when we moved in), or run the cables straight out and then back in at floor level (its an outside wall)

I have an idea that there are some TV stands available which have some kind of pole on, that you can attach your TV to, or do these look dreadful?

Any suggestions on types of mounts/stands etc, gratefully received!
